About AZ Alkmaar

The AFAS Stadion is a compact modern ground with the stands built tight around the pitch. AZ moved here in 2006 from the old Alkmaarderhout. The building is functional rather than spectacular, with short walking routes and a clear view from almost every seat.

AZ have established themselves just below the top of the Dutch league and play in Europe regularly. The club is known for its academy, so the starting eleven often includes young players who later move to bigger clubs. For a visitor wanting to see Dutch football beyond Ajax, Feyenoord and PSV, this is one of the more rewarding places to go.

Alkmaar is worth the trip in its own right. It is a historic town with a walkable centre and, on Friday mornings in season, the traditional cheese market. Combined with a forty-minute train ride from Amsterdam, that makes a match here an easy day out rather than a logistical exercise. The stadium: AFAS Stadion

Capacity
19,478
Opened
2006
Location
Alkmaar, Netherlands

The AFAS Stadion is on the Stadionweg on the south side of Alkmaar, around three kilometres from the town centre. Buses run to the ground from Alkmaar station, while Alkmaar Zuid station is closer and quicker on matchdays. From Amsterdam Centraal the train takes about forty minutes. There is parking at the ground, but it fills before kick-off.

Practical information for matchday

Arrive an hour before kick-off. The ground sits outside the centre, so many supporters eat in Alkmaar itself first and travel out by bus or train. League matches fall at weekends, with kick-off times confirmed a few weeks ahead, and beer inside Dutch stadiums is usually low-alcohol. If you have time, the historic centre with the Waag weighing house is walkable from Alkmaar station, and the cheese market runs on Friday mornings in season.
